Leptospirosis is an infection caused by bacteria presents as high grade fever, myalgia, fatigue, headache, chills, vomiting, etc. Usually the disease lasts for weeks, often mistaken for other illness. Untreated patients in the end develops kidney injury, liver failure, etc.

Doxycycline is the drug of choice in Leptospirosis. Antacids and antipyretics are prescribed along with antibiotics. Mefenamic acid is a Non steroidal anti inflammatory drug prescribed as an analgesic. Commonly used in dysmenorrhea. This drug interacts with most anti-hypertensives such as ACE inhitors, ARBs, diuretics, etc. It relieves pain and inflammation in the site of injury.
